Salmón Ahumado Suprême is the signature product of Ahumados Domínguez and its most recognizable premium smoked salmon. It is a cold-smoked product made from farmed Atlantic salmon (Salmo salar), with the raw material sourced from cold northern waters such as Norway, Iceland, or the Faroe Islands depending on the production batch.
What distinguishes this product from standard commercial smoked salmon is its markedly artisanal production approach, with bones removed by hand and each slice individually inspected, shaped, and hand-packed to ensure flawless presentation. The flavor profile is not aggressively smoky, but rather elegant and restrained, placing emphasis on the salmon’s natural richness, balanced salinity, and delicate smoky notes developed through carefully selected natural wood smoking.
Its texture is silky, tender, and uniform, with broad, thin slices designed for immediate serving. The ingredient list remains deliberately simple and clean, typically consisting of salmon, salt, sugar, and natural smoke, aligning with its premium gourmet positioning.
Ahumados Domínguez presents this product as its most distinguished interpretation of smoked salmon, intended for refined cold appetizers, canapés, bagels, blinis, or minimalist serving formats where the product itself remains the focal point.
Producer
Ahumados Domínguez is a Spanish producer of smoked seafood delicacies, best known as one of the pioneers of premium smoked salmon in Spain. Founded in 1960, the company built its reputation around a distinctive approach to smoking that emphasizes elegance, balance, and delicacy rather than aggressively smoky intensity.
The brand originated from the vision of José Mestanza, who sought to create a smoked salmon with a softer and more refined character tailored to Spanish gastronomic preferences. Its production philosophy combines careful raw material selection, artisanal handling, and cold-smoking techniques designed to preserve texture and subtle flavor complexity.
Smoked salmon remains the company’s signature product, but the portfolio also includes other smoked fish specialties and gourmet formats intended for both retail and foodservice use. Ahumados Domínguez is positioned firmly in the premium gourmet segment, with strong recognition in Spain’s delicatessen and fine food market.
The brand’s identity is closely tied to craftsmanship, consistency, and a long-standing production heritage rather than mass-market industrial positioning. Its products are typically associated with refined appetizers, canapés, salads, and contemporary Mediterranean-style serving occasions.
